壳聚糖载药膜引导牙周组织再生的动物实验研究

【摘要】 目的:观察壳聚糖载药膜引导犬牙牙周组织再生的效果。方法:选取18月龄雄性Beagle犬4只,选取下颌第2、3、4前磨牙,同颌对侧同名牙随机纳入实验组或者对照组,采用牙周手术方法建立牙周骨缺损模型。实验组在骨缺损处放置壳聚糖载药膜,对照组不植入任何材料。术后8周处死实验动物,进行组织病理学分析。结果:实验组出现明显的牙周组织再生,而对照组仅有少量的牙周组织再生。实验组和对照组相比差异有统计学意义。结论:壳聚糖载洗必泰药膜有效发挥了壳聚糖和洗必泰各自的作用,可以有效促进牙周组织再生与修复。

【Abstract】 Objective:to observe the effect of the guided periodontal tissue regeneration of the drug loaded chitosan membrane. Method:18 months old male Beagle dogs were selected in the 2,3,4 premolar teeth of the control side with randomly into experimental group and control group,establish periodontal bone defect models using periodontal operation method,manufacturing periodontal defect,the experimental groups were placed with the loaded chitosan membrane in bone defect,nothing was implanted into the control groups. The experimental animals were sacrificed 8 weeks after operation,and the periodontal regeneration was observed histologically. Result:The histological observation showed that the experimental groups achieved apparent periodontal tissue regeneration,while the control groups got only a small amount of periodontal tissue regeneration. Conclusion:The drug-loaded chitosan membrane effectively played the role of chitosan and chlorhexidine respectively,and can effectively promote the periodontal tissue regeneration and repair.
